Job description

Candidates MUST BE FEMALE AND UK RESIDENT residing within the local area due to the nature of our roles. Please note we cannot offer visa sponsorship for overseas candidates.

S66 Area Wickersley

Supporting a female client with an Acquired Brain Injury in her own home. The client requires 24/7 support on a 2:1 basis; shifts would be 12-hour days only.

You Will Need
  • Female only: This post is exempt under the Equality Act 2010 as there is a genuine occupational need to recruit Females due to the nature of the role.
  • Must be eligible to live and work in the UK (sponsors are not available).
  • Must meet a specific level of competence or knowledge.
  • UK Driver's license (Must have).
  • Excellent communication skills.
  • Caring, patient and empathetic nature.
Your Role Would Include
  • Supporting with daily living tasks including maintaining a healthy diet, domestic responsibilities, attending appointments, and managing correspondence, including finances and budgeting.
  • Supporting the client with rehabilitation and therapy goals as set by the MDT.
  • Access to meaningful activities in the community and within the home.
  • Maintaining daily records.
Benefits
  • £12.30 per hour + holiday pay + pension!
  • Free care certificate.
  • Comprehensive in-house training to develop your knowledge and skills and support you in your role with us and any future career/educational pursuits.
  • Referral bonus of £200 per support worker/HCA/care assistant and £300 per RMN/RNLD if you refer a colleague.
  • Eligibility to apply for the Blue Light scheme.
  • Staff awards.
  • No uniform required.
